In this podcast episode, Chad & Rob cover the topic of gifting to family and charity for year-end tax planning. Chad emphasizes the importance of doing a long-term cashflow projection and considering the potential taxes that need to be paid when drawing from retirement accounts. Burton explains that individuals can gift to as many people as they want, but exceeding $17,000 to a single person requires filing a gift tax return. In this episode of New Focus on Wealth, host Chad Burton discusses the current stock market correction and its implications for investors. He explains that a correction occurs when the market is down 10% from a recent peak and highlights that most indexes have been negative since January 2022. Chad also mentions the impact of rising interest rates on tech stocks and the subsequent rally in the AI sector. In this podcast, Chad & Rob discuss the importance of budgeting in retirement. They highlight the risk of overspending in the early years of retirement, especially when faced with a market correction. Burton suggests using a baseline approach, such as living off 70-80% of current income, or looking at net income after taxes to determine retirement spending.
